what is the difference between earth and neutral?
Answer Posted / mohanraj .c
first of all we should clear in the terms of earth and
neutral. earth is always zero potential and neutral is the
reference point of a.c system.i.e neutral is also in the
zero potential but not always.
two types of earthing is available
1. neutral earthing
2.equipment earthing
neutral earthing is used for equipment safety and equipment
earthing is used for human safety.(body of the equipment is
connected to earth.so during fault time, the fault current
flows through this)
so earthing is only for safety purpose.
but neutral is a returning path to an alternating current.
